What Makes a PCB “Military Grade”?

When referring to a “military-grade” circuit board, it is important to understand that it does not necessarily mean the board is made from a unique type of material. Rather, it refers to the stringent standards and specifications that the PCB must meet to be used in military applications. These boards are designed to operate reliably in environments that include high vibrations, extreme temperatures, and exposure to radiation or other harsh conditions.

Key Features of Military Grade Circuit Boards

  1. Robustness and Durability
    Military-grade PCBs are engineered for maximum durability. These boards are capable of withstanding harsh environmental factors such as extreme temperatures, humidity, shock, and vibration. In many military applications, the PCB will be exposed to challenging conditions, such as during combat or in high-altitude operations. As a result, the materials used in military-grade PCBs are carefully selected to ensure they can endure these conditions.

  2. Long Lifespan
    Reliability and longevity are critical in military-grade circuit boards. Many military systems, such as avionics and communication devices, require components that can function without failure over extended periods. As a result, military-grade PCBs are built to have a longer lifespan compared to commercial-grade counterparts, ensuring they can operate over the duration of the entire mission or system’s life cycle.

  3. Resistance to Environmental Factors
    These PCBs are resistant to factors that can damage standard circuit boards, such as moisture, dust, and chemicals. In military operations, equipment may be exposed to chemicals and volatile substances. Military-grade PCBs use protective coatings to shield sensitive components and maintain functionality.

Applications of Military Grade Circuit Boards

Military-grade circuit boards are used in a wide variety of defense applications. Their versatility and reliability make them suitable for everything from missile guidance systems to communications satellites. Below are some of the primary areas where military-grade PCBs play a pivotal role:

1. Aerospace and Avionics

Military-grade PCBs are integral to avionics systems used in military aircraft. These systems control navigation, communication, and weaponry, and any failure in these areas can have catastrophic consequences. PCBs used in avionics must operate reliably under extreme temperatures and high levels of radiation that can occur at high altitudes or in space.

2. Defense Electronics

In modern military operations, electronics play a vital role in everything from radar systems to surveillance equipment. Military-grade PCBs are used in the production of radar, sonar, and other defense technologies where failure is not an option. These systems require extremely high precision, and the PCBs must meet tight tolerances to function correctly.

3. Communications Systems

Military communication systems are designed to ensure secure and reliable transmission of information even in hostile environments. These systems rely heavily on military-grade circuit boards to maintain consistent performance, whether the systems are in the field, on the sea, or in the air. The PCBs in these systems must be able to operate in environments with high electromagnetic interference and other forms of disruption.

4. Weaponry and Missiles

The accuracy and reliability of military weaponry systems depend on precise control and monitoring. Military-grade circuit boards are essential for missile guidance systems, control systems, and other weaponry technologies. These boards must perform in the most extreme conditions, often in high-pressure, high-velocity environments, while ensuring that critical information is transmitted in real-time.

Manufacturing of Military-Grade Circuit Boards

Quality Control and Testing

To ensure the highest level of reliability, military-grade PCBs must undergo extensive testing and quality control procedures. These procedures are designed to simulate the harsh conditions that the boards will face in real-world applications. Some of the tests performed on military-grade PCBs include:

  • Thermal Cycling
    Boards are exposed to extreme temperature variations, ensuring they can function properly in both high and low temperatures.

  • Vibration Testing
    PCBs are subjected to vibrations that simulate the conditions found in military vehicles, missiles, or aircraft.

  • Shock Testing
    Military-grade PCBs must endure high-impact conditions without failure. These tests simulate the forces of an explosion or abrupt stop.

  • Radiation Testing
    Since military systems may be exposed to radiation, such as that found in space or in nuclear environments, PCBs are often tested for their resistance to radiation-induced degradation.

Certification and Standards

Military-grade PCBs must meet several specific certifications and standards that guarantee their performance and quality. Some of the most common certifications include:

  • MIL-PRF-31032: This standard defines the performance requirements for printed circuit boards used in military applications. It covers various aspects, including mechanical and electrical properties, and testing protocols.

  • IPC-6012: This is a widely recognized standard for the design and manufacture of rigid printed circuit boards. It defines the performance and quality of the boards to ensure their reliability.

  • ISO 9001: Many manufacturers of military-grade PCBs also adhere to ISO 9001, a global standard for quality management systems. Compliance with this standard ensures that manufacturing processes are continually improved and meet international quality expectations.
